Heuriger Muth

Heuriger Muth is the name if you'd like to experience a typical Heuriger in the center of Heurigerville, that is, the Grinzing neighborhood of Vienna's District 19. Enter through the barrel-vaulted courtyard, select some cold cuts and spreads – spicy Liptauer! – from the display case, then settle down under the soaring chestnut tree with a glass or two of easy-drinking Gemischter Satz, the local specialty. Proprietor Michael Landrichter, also busy serving guests, gathered a kind group of servers and the place isn't overrun by tourists. Vienna's main Beethoven Museum is right next door.
